Dee Dee Blanchard was born on September 4, 1967, and grew up in a troubled household. Reports suggest that her own mother was abusive, leading Dee Dee to develop manipulative behaviors as a coping mechanism. These childhood experiences are believed to have contributed to her later actions regarding her daughter, Gypsy Rose.

Munchausen syndrome by proxy is a psychological disorder where a caregiver deliberately causes or feigns illness in a person under their care, often to gain attention or sympathy. Dee Dee Blanchard exemplified this condition by convincing Gypsy that she suffered from numerous ailments, including leukemia, muscular dystrophy, and various other health issues.
Dee Dee's actions not only harmed Gypsy physically but also psychologically, as Gypsy was led to believe she was incapable of living a normal life. This manipulation created a toxic environment, where Gypsy remained dependent on her mother and unable to seek help.

The psychological abuse that Gypsy endured is profound. She was subjected to numerous medical procedures, including surgeries and unnecessary medications, all while being told that they were for her own good. This led to a warped sense of reality, where Gypsy believed her mother's version of her life.
The events of June 14, 2015, marked a turning point in this tragic story. Gypsy, having reached a breaking point from years of abuse, orchestrated a plan with her then-boyfriend, Nicholas Godejohn, to murder her mother. The crime, driven by desperation, culminated in Dee Dee's death by stabbing.
Gypsy’s actions were not just about the murder; they were a desperate plea for freedom from years of manipulation and control. The psychological toll of living with Munchausen syndrome by proxy led her to make a choice that would change her life forever.

Following the murder, Gypsy Rose and Nicholas Godejohn were arrested and charged. Gypsy, in particular, became the focus of public interest, with many expressing sympathy for her plight. The legal proceedings revealed the extent of Dee Dee's manipulation and abuse, leading to a greater understanding of the complexities surrounding Munchausen syndrome by proxy.
Gypsy ultimately pleaded guilty to second-degree murder and was sentenced to 10 years in prison. Her case sparked discussions on mental health, abuse, and the legal system's handling of such cases.
